1
0
mirror of https://github.com/lana-k/sqliteviz.git synced 2025-12-06 18:18:53 +08:00

Add scrolling to App info , CSV import dialogs #46

This commit is contained in:
lana-k
2021-05-19 16:43:42 +02:00
parent d750541c80
commit bdcc494138
2 changed files with 19 additions and 4 deletions

View File

@@ -42,7 +42,14 @@
<div id="error" class="error"></div>
<!--Parse csv dialog -->
<modal name="parse" classes="dialog" height="auto" width="60%" :clickToClose="false">
<modal
name="parse"
classes="dialog"
scrollable
hight="auto"
width="60%"
:clickToClose="false"
>
<div class="dialog-header">
Import CSV
<close-icon @click="cancelCsvImport" :disabled="disableDialog"/>

View File

@@ -1,6 +1,10 @@
<template>
<div id="app-info-container">
<img id="app-info-icon" :src="require('@/assets/images/info.svg')" @click="$modal.show('app-info')"/>
<img
id="app-info-icon"
:src="require('@/assets/images/info.svg')"
@click="$modal.show('app-info')"
/>
<modal name="app-info" classes="dialog" height="auto" width="400px">
<div class="dialog-header">
App info
@@ -10,11 +14,13 @@
<div v-for="(item, index) in info" :key="index" class="info-item">
{{item.name}}
<div class="divider"/>
<div v-for="(opt, index) in item.info" :key="index" class="options">
<div class="options">
<div v-for="(opt, index) in item.info" :key="index">
{{opt}}
</div>
</div>
</div>
</div>
</modal>
</div>
</template>
@@ -71,6 +77,8 @@ export default {
font-family: monospace;
font-size: 13px;
margin-left: 8px;
overflow: scroll;
max-height: 170px;
}
.info-item {
margin-bottom: 32px;